Yeovil Town Football Club officially unveiled Blackthorn as the new home terrace sponsor at the opening League One game of the season against Walsall on Saturday.

John Mills, Managing Director of Gaymer Cider Company and makers of Blackthorn, accepted a commemorative plaque from Yeovil Town FC Chief Executive Martyn Starnes and official club mascot the Jolly Green Giant during the half time interval at Huish Park.

Last season, Blackthorn sponsored the 'Glovers' away end terrace, but happily took up the option of sponsoring the home terrace when it became available. The sponsorship is part of a £1.2m investment by Blackthorn into sport in the South West of England.

John Mills says, "Blackthorn is the South West's favourite cider and a passionate supporter of sport in the region. Enjoying a pint of cider at the football is the perfect match for any sports fan, and we are very excited to be a part of Yeovil Town FC and to be able to get closer to the local home fans."

Martyn Starnes, Chief Executive of Yeovil Town Football Club says, "We're delighted to welcome Blackthorn as the new home terrace sponsors. This is a fantastic partnership for both companies and we're looking forward to a long and successful relationship."
